LOG: [clang] Deduce _BitInt(N) template parameter as size_t (#195534)
Update template argument deduction to deduce the `N` in `_BitInt(N)` as
`size_t` rather than `int`. This increases consistency with deduction of
array sizes, and matches the behavior proposed in P3666.
Fixes #195033

- Clang now correctly rejects ``export`` declarations in module implementation
partitions. (#GH107602)
+- Template argument deduction now treats the ``N`` in ``_BitInt(N)``
+ as being of type ``std::size_t`` instead of ``int``,
+ matching the deduction of array sizes from ``int(&)[N]``.
+ This is a breaking change for code that depended on the previously deduced type. (#GH195033)
